Soiled and game used A.Selig MLB baseball which is attributed to have been hit by Barry Bonds for his 60th home run of the 2001 season. The ball was originally offered within a significant collection of home run baseballs at a 2002 auction with corroborative letter of provenance and related ticket stub that has since been misplaced. After purchase in 2002, the ball was presented to Bonds for signature as displayed on sweet spot in blue ink, "To Allan, God Bless Barry Bonds". Signature and inscription rate 8 out of 10. Although the PED controversy did taint the home run achievements of the early 2000s era let there be no doubt that home run baseballs numbering above 60, of any type, will always be considered in an elite class. The ball is accompanied by a color image of the 2002 catalogue offering with note to specific markings that are identical to the offered baseball. Includes full LOA from PSA/DNA with Bonds hologram affixed: Ball: EX, Signature: NM-MT
